Summary. In the claustrophobic town of Millerville, Emery Harris lives alone in a treehouse named Mabel surrounded by a dozen or so plants she researches, names, and talks to. Her overbearing sister Hazel is Emery’s only connection to reality, along with her YouTube channel where she documents her studies that have garnered several thousand ... A: The Lyric Stage Company exclusively performs out of the theater at 140 Clarendon St. Productions use the space from early August through June depending on show runs. Between that time, for smaller events, the theater is generally available on Mondays and Tuesdays. Founded in 1974 by Ron Ritchell and Polly Hogan, the Lyric Stage is Boston’s oldest resident theatre company. After establishing a loyal following on Charles Street, Ron and Polly led a successful 1991 campaign to create the Lyric Stage’s current home on Clarendon Street.
